Clinical Trial Summary

This open-label, multicenter, phase 1b study will evaluate the safety and pharmacokinetics of DNIB0600A in participants with platinum-sensitive ovarian cancer (PSOC) or Non-Squamous Non-small Cell Lung Cancer (NSCLC). The maximum tolerated dose of intravenously infused DNIB0600A in combination with carboplatin will be determined in escalating dose cohorts. The combination of DNIB0600A and carboplatin will then be evaluated with and without bevacizumab [Avastin] in three dose expansion cohorts.

Eligibility Inclusion Criteria:

- Eastern Cooperative Oncology Group (ECOG) status of 0 or 1.

- Histologically documented epithelial ovarian cancer, primary peritoneal cancer, or fallopian tube cancer that is platinum sensitive.

- PSOC (i.e., epithelial ovarian cancer, primary peritoneal cancer, or fallopian tube cancer) with documented radiographic progression or relapse within 6 to 18 months of most recent platinum-based chemotherapy.

- Female participants of childbearing potential must use effective contraception as defined by study protocol and cannot be pregnant or breastfeeding.

NSCLC-specific Inclusion Criteria:

- Histological documentation of incurable, locally advanced, or metastatic non-squamous

- NSCLC that has progressed on prior treatment

- Not more than 2 prior regimens in the metastatic setting, including one prior cytotoxic regimen and one prior non-cytotoxic regimen (prior treatment with adjuvant therapy within 6 months of recurrence is considered a treatment regimen in the metastatic setting).

- For participants with a documented epidermal growth factor receptor (EGFR) mutation or anaplastic lymphoma kinase (ALK) rearrangement, one additional line of non-cytotoxic prior treatment will be permitted provided the therapy is a targeted agent against the EGFR mutation or ALK rearrangement.

- For participants with lung cancer, centrally confirmed high expression of a sodium-dependent phosphate transporter (NaPi2b) by immunohistochemistry (IHC) is required (i.e., IHC 2+ or 3+).

Exclusion Criteria:

- Anti-tumor therapy of any kind or major surgery within 4 weeks prior to Day 1.

- For ovarian cancer participants only, platinum-based chemotherapy within 6 months prior to Day 1.

- For ovarian cancer participants only, platinum treatment with more than two platinum-based chemotherapy regiments or more than four anti-cancer regimens, overall, for the treatment of ovarian cancer.

- Palliative radiation within 2 weeks prior to Day 1.

- Toxicity (except alopecia and anorexia) from prior therapy or neuropathy of grades > 1.

- Evidence of any significant disease or condition that could affect compliance with the protocol or interpretation of results.

- Known active infection (except fungal nail infections).

- History of liver disease or human immunodeficiency virus (HIV).

- Other malignancy within the last 5 years, except for adequately treated or controlled carcinoma in situ of the cervix or skin cancer or primary endometrial cancer of stage </= 1B.

- Untreated or active central nervous system (CNS) metastases.

- Prior treatment with NaPi2b- targeted therapy.

Bevacizumab-Specific Exclusion Criteria (for Participants in Second Ovarian

Expansion Cohort Only):

- Inadequately controlled hypertension or history of hypertensive crisis or encephalopathy.

- History of heart problems or thrombosis within 6 months prior to study start.

- History of stroke within 6 months prior to study enrollment.

- History of significant vascular disease.

- History of expectoration of blood within 1 month prior to study start or blood clotting problems.

- Core biopsy or other minor surgical procedure within 7 days prior to study start

- Serious and non-healing wound, active ulcer, or untreated bone fracture.

Intervention

Drug:
Bevacizumab
Bevacizumab 15 milligrams per kilogram (mg/kg) administered via IV infusion on Day 1 of each 21-day cycle until disease progression or death, whichever occurs first.
Carboplatin
Carboplatin fixed dose of AUC=6 mg/mL*min administered by IV infusion on Day 1 of each 21-day dose escalation and expansion cycles. Carboplatin will be administered for a maximum of 6 cycles or until disease progression or unacceptable toxicity, whichever is first.
DNIB0600A
DNIB0600A at an initial dose of 1.2 mg/kg will be administered via IV infusion further following a dose-escalation until DLT under consultation of the investigator on Day 1 of 21 day dose-escalation cycle. RP2D will be administered further in dose-expansion for until disease progression or death, whichever occurs first.
